2019 Canterbury Architecture Awards Winner
Billens Building 177 High St
Sited in the heritage precinct of High St, the Billens Building replaces the original 1906 building, designed by Eddy England, which suffered earthquake damage in the 2011 shakes and was finished off by arson in 2012. Critical to the building’s success is the inter-weaving back into the urban fabric, achieved by making a big nod to the past while embracing the future through materials that respond to the realities of building in an earthquake zone. Newly formed laneways, which now wind their way through central Christchurch, activate the back of the building, helping the Billens Building rise again as a critical element in the Christchurch rebuild.
